Full guide →Shiraz, the city of poets and gardens, is a must-visit cultural destination in Iran. Founded over 2000 years ago, it is rich in history, poetry, and handicrafts. Visiting Shiraz means discovering a city where past and present harmoniously blend together, where lush gardens contrast with historical buildings.
The city is also famous for its wine, produced in the region before the alcohol ban in Iran. Today, vineyards are replaced by orange and pomegranate orchards.
The atmosphere in Shiraz is friendly and welcoming. Locals are proud of their city and love sharing their culture with visitors. It's the perfect place to experience true Iranian hospitality.
💡 Practical tips
Practical tips: It is preferable to wear modest clothing in Iran. Women should wear a headscarf and a coat that covers the legs. Men should wear long pants and shirts. It is also recommended to learn some Persian phrases to facilitate communication with locals.
For transportation, it is easy to get around Shiraz by taxi or bus. Taxi prices are usually affordable. If you plan to travel outside the city, it is recommended to rent a car with a driver.
In terms of money, it is preferable to have Iranian rials in cash, as international credit cards are not widely accepted in Iran. It is also recommended to have a small reserve of euros for emergencies.
In terms of safety, Iran is generally considered safe for travelers. However, it is important to stay vigilant and follow the advice of local authorities.
For food, try Shiraz specialties such as fesenjān (a chicken or lamb stew with nuts), ghormeh sabzi (a stew of vegetables and meat), and shirini (sweet treats).
